The cheapest way to get from Magog to Waterloo is to bus which costs $75 - $210 and takes 14h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Magog to Waterloo is to drive which takes 8h 19m and costs $150 - $220.
No, there is no direct bus from Magog to Waterloo. However, there are services departing from Rue Merry / Rue Bowen and arriving at Wilfrid Laurier University via Magog / Sortie 115, Montreal, QC, Toronto, ON - 44 York St. and Sportsworld Dr. @ Hwy. 8 Park & Ride.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 14h 11m.
The distance between Magog and Waterloo is 785 km. The road distance is 754.3 km.
The best way to get from Magog to Waterloo without a car is to bus and train which takes 12h 54m and costs $170 - $420.
It takes approximately 12h 54m to get from Magog to Waterloo, including transfers.
